Managing a mobile workforce requires trust, but trust doesn’t flourish without clarity. When crews work independently, uncertainty about performance or job status leads to guesswork, micromanagement, and friction. Using real-time data, clear communication standards, and predictable workflows reduces ambiguity and builds confidence on both sides of the field desk divide. Transparent visibility into work activity and expectations shows crews that leadership values both accountability and autonomy — and shows owners that work is happening as planned. The result is a productive, trusting mobile workforce that requires fewer interruptions and delivers more predictable outcomes.
